Abstract

본 발명은 강판의 내식성, 지문부착방지성, 표면외관, 전기전도성, 내수성 및 내알칼리성 등의 제반특성을 만족시키면서, 특히 가공성이 우수한 크로메이트 피막을 얻기위한 도포형 크로메이트 처리용액을 제공하고자 하는데, 그 목적이 있다.The present invention is to provide a coated chromate treatment solution for obtaining a chromate coating having excellent workability while satisfying various characteristics such as corrosion resistance, anti-fingerprint adhesion, surface appearance, electrical conductivity, water resistance and alkali resistance of the steel sheet. There is a purpose.

본 발명은 크로메이트 처리용액에 있어서, 총크롬이온 : 5-25g/ℓ, 상기 총크롬이온 대비 환원된 크롬 3가 이온비율 : 20-50%, 콜로이달 실리카 : 5-20g/ℓ, 비닐계 또는 아크릴계 에멀젼 수지 : 50-100g/ℓ, 실란커플링제 : 0.1-5g/ℓ및 잔부물로 조성되고, 초산, 인산 및 개미산중 선택된 1종 또는 2종이상이 첨가되어 용액의 pH가 2-4로 조절된 것을 특징으로 하는 가공성이 우수한 도포형 크로메이트 처리용액에 관한 것을 그 요지로 한다.The present invention is a chromate treatment solution, total chromium ion: 5-25g / ℓ, reduced chromium trivalent ion ratio to the total chromium ions: 20-50%, colloidal silica: 5-20g / ℓ, vinyl-based or It is composed of acrylic emulsion resin: 50-100 g / l, silane coupling agent: 0.1-5 g / l and the residue, and one or two or more selected from acetic acid, phosphoric acid, and formic acid are added so that the pH of the solution is 2-4. The point which concerns on the coating-type chromate treatment solution excellent in workability characterized by being adjusted.

Claims (5)

크로메이트 처리용액에 있어서, 총크롬이온 : 5-25g/ℓ, 상기 총 크롬이온 대비 환원된 크롬 3가 이온비율 : 20-50%, 콜로이달 실리카 : 5-20g/ℓ, 비닐계 또는 아크릴계 에멀젼 수지 : 50-100g/ℓ, 실란커플링제 : 0.1-5g/ℓ및 잔부물로 조성되고, 초산, 인산 및 개미산중 선택된 1종 또는 2종이상이 첨가되어 용액의 pH가 2-4로 조절된 것을 특징으로 하는 가공성이 우수한 도포형 크로메이트 처리용액.In the chromate treatment solution, total chromium ion: 5-25 g / l, reduced chromium trivalent ion ratio to total chromium ions: 20-50%, colloidal silica: 5-20 g / l, vinyl or acrylic emulsion resin : 50-100g / l, silane coupling agent: 0.1-5g / l and the residue, and the one or two or more selected from acetic acid, phosphoric acid and formic acid is added to adjust the pH of the solution to 2-4 Coating type chromate treatment solution excellent in workability. 제1항에 있어서, 상기 총 크롬이온의 1-20중량%는 크롬산 스트론티움, 크롬산칼슘, 크롬산아연 및 크롬산바륨의 난용성 크롬화합물 중 선택된 1종 또는 2종이상으로 첨가되고, 나머지는 크롬산, 중크롬산 나트륨, 중크롬산칼륨, 중크롬산암모늄의 수용성크롬화합물 중 선택된 1종 또는 2종 이상이 첨가되어 조성되는 것을 특징으로 하는 가공성이 우수한 도포형 크로메이트 처리용액.According to claim 1, wherein 1-20% by weight of the total chromium ion is added to one or two or more selected from poorly soluble chromium compounds of strontium chromium, calcium chromium, zinc chromate and barium chromium, and the rest A coating type chromate treatment solution having excellent processability, characterized in that one or two or more selected from water-soluble chromium compounds of sodium dichromate, potassium dichromate, and ammonium dichromate are added and formed. 제1항에 있어서, 상기 콜로이달 실리카는 입자크기가 0.001-0.003㎛인 것을 특징으로 하는 가공성이 우수한 도포형 크로메이트 처리용액.The coated chromate treatment solution having excellent processability according to claim 1, wherein the colloidal silica has a particle size of 0.001-0.003 µm. 제1항에 있어서, 상기 비닐계 또는 아크릴계 에멀젼수지는 입자크기가 0.1-0.3㎛인 것을 특징으로 하는 가공성이 우수한 도포형 크로메이트 처리용액.The coated chromate treatment solution having excellent processability according to claim 1, wherein the vinyl or acrylic emulsion resin has a particle size of 0.1-0.3 µm. 제1항에서 제4항중 어느 한 항에 있어서, 상기 실란커플링제는 비닐실란계, 아크릴실란계, 에폭시실란계 및 아미노실란계중 선택된 1종인 것을 특징으로 하는 가공성이 우수한 도포형 크로메이트 처리용액.The coated chromate treatment solution having excellent processability according to any one of claims 1 to 4, wherein the silane coupling agent is one selected from vinyl silane, acryl silane, epoxy silane, and amino silane.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
